The Lesotho Highlands Water Project is a crucial infrastructure project in Africa that has provided significant benefits to both Lesotho and South Africa. The project has brought together the water resources of the highlands of Lesotho with the water needs of the economically powerful Gauteng Province in South Africa.
Phase 2 of the project is expected to strengthen the existing water transfer system from the Orange-Senqu River to the Vaal River System, ensuring water security for provinces of Gauteng, the Free State, the Northern Cape, and the North West. Additionally, the project will generate hydroelectric power for Lesotho and contribute significantly to the country’s economic development.
The Lesotho Highlands Water Project is expected to create job opportunities for the people of Lesotho and South Africa and promote skills development in the region. The launch of Phase 2 is a significant milestone that reaffirms the strong bilateral relations between Lesotho and South Africa.
